- Abstract: Conium divaricatum, even though exhibiting morphological differences in comparison to its congener of European origin Conium maculatum, is still considered a disputed taxon often referred to as a synonym of the latter. Herein, essential oils of various plant tissues from several populations of both taxa were comparatively investigated, showing distinct chemical profiles. In the case of C. divaricatum, the essential oils were dominated by hydrocarbon esters, among which the main constituents 4′-oxodecyl hexanoate, 4′-oxododecyl hexanoate and 4′-oxooctyl hexanoate were isolated and identified as undescribed natural products. In contrast, the essential oils of C. maculatum were dominated by hydrocarbon alkanes, alkenes and ketones, as well as the polyacetylene ( Z )-falcarinol. Even though determination of the total alkaloids content and toxicity assessment against the crustacean Artemia salina did not reveal significant differences, the distinct chemical profiles and the morphological differences observed for both taxa, strongly support their distinction as separate species. Graphical abstract: Image 1 Highlights: Conium divaricatum and Conium maculatum essential oils were comparatively studied. The two taxa displayed distinct chemical profiles. Three undescribed metabolites were isolated and identified from C. divaricatum. The total alkaloids content and the toxicity against brine shrimp were evaluated.
